I have a 3B diesel and have replaced the head. Somewhere between my house/truck/and head shop one of the metal lash caps that sits on top of the valves is missing. I'm trying to avoid ordering one from overseas and waiting a week. I can't find a US source for lash caps for 9mm valve stems. When going to partsouq.com I find 2 different diagrams for the valvetrain on my year model 3B. One diagram shows lash caps and the other does not show lash caps. The part numbers for valves and rockers are the same on engines with or without lash caps. There is some debate on forums (for other solid lifter engines) on whether lash caps are needed or not. Looking at the diagram it would appear that not all 3B's came with lash caps.
Does anyone have a 3B without lash caps? Do I need lash caps if I can adjust the lash properly without them????
